Total War Rome 2 Introduces Touch Controls To The War Strategy Sim

April 8, 2014 by Ryan Parreno

It looks every bit as good and intuitive as you imagined.

Creative Assembly has revealed they are implementing touch controls onto Total War Rome 2, for people playing on touch-enabled Windows devices.

No, this isn’t Total Rome 2 on iPad, not yet. The devs may be touting the game is now available for mobile, but they are demonstrating the game on a Windows 8 Intel tablet (might be an all-in-one as far as I can tell), so the game has still been made with desktop power.

Even though you can’t play it on your iPad, if you do have a touch enabled Windows 8 device and this game installed in it, you are in for a treat. Touch controls would seem to be the most obvious step forward for the game series, and Creative Assembly brings that vision to life. Pinch the screen to zoom in on the action, press and hold to select units and groups and direct them where you want to go. Drag across the screen to move around the battlefield, and so on and so forth. Everything that seemed a little extraneous to do with a keyboard and mouse is now effortless on a touch screen.

Really, describing is nowhere near as good as seeing it, although we think you may want to check player impressions before you decide to drop dimes on this. Judge for yourself; you can watch the reveal trailer for Touch Control Total War Rome 2 below. Total War Rome 2 will be available on OS X (nope, not iPad) spring of this year, and eventually on Linux on an unnannounced date.
